Output e3a56f17fe17c85a644b79a367536ead9653c5339de5df91bc7f6aa783cb7cbd:121

value
29839
script pubkey
OP_0 OP_PUSHBYTES_20 b2d21bc0760462f1974137322302de3b2c4b066c
address
bc1qktfphsrkq330r96pxuezxqk78vkykpnvk4xmla
transaction
e3a56f17fe17c85a644b79a367536ead9653c5339de5df91bc7f6aa783cb7cbd
spent
true